I am allroundernaman. I want to ask whether Default Category Template is supported in Vanilla Forums or not!

Like in Discourse, (ex- forum.infinityfree.net) When you click New Topic -> You select Category as Support Forums -> A default template appears in the writing post. It is html coded and ask the basic reasons for the support. Is this feature available in vanilla forums.??

    whu606 already gave the answer: there is no built-in feature like that. You will need a custom plugin for that, but with that it is surely possible.

    You would either need to create that by yourself (this might be a starting point) or pay someone coding that plugin for you.

    @allroundernaman The plugin @R_J mentioned is not compatible with the current version of Vanilla because tagging is no longer a plugin (it's just a core feature).

    Notice he said it might be starting point.

    @R_J you might find it easier that we are building a plugin internally to do this at the request of a client. I'll talk with the team and see if we can make it open source when it's complete.
